[Other names] Sedum verrucosum, goose intestine [Shaanxi]

[Source] Sedum elatinoides Franch., a plant of the genus Sedum in the Crassulaceae family, is used as medicine with the whole plant including roots . Harvest in spring and summer, wash and dry in the shade or use fresh.

【Nature and flavor】 Sour, astringent, cold.

【Functions and indications】 Clears away heat, detoxifies, and stops dysentery. Used for erysipelas, bacterial dysentery, amoebic dysentery, and orchitis in children; used externally to treat burns and scalds.

【Usage and Dosage】 0.5~1 liang. For external use, apply appropriate amount of fresh juice to the affected area.
